If your plugin sees slow joins on Quillbase 4.2, you've probably hit the planner regression — it stops pushing filters into subqueries when a custom operator is involved. Workaround: set planner.legacy_pushdown=true in your manifest until the hotfix lands. To confirm you're on an affected build, compare against the token below.

pipeline stamp: htk14_40eecfa1a6c1a3

For the Lanternkeep audit-log viewer, we propose server-side pagination with cursor tokens rather than offset queries, since the events table at Corvid Systems grows by several million rows weekly. Filters on actor, action, and time range will be pushed down to the index layer, and the UI will cap the visible window to avoid rendering stalls on long sessions. Retention-aware queries will skip archived partitions entirely. Before the sync, please review the proposed limits, which we intend to freeze for the pilot. They are as follows.

tuning table, kawep-tawif:
CAPS = {
    "olidor": 80,
    "belion": 7,
    "quenys": 225,
    "druox": 839,
    "fraath": 482,
}

**WebSocket compression — Brindlecast gateway**

We enable permessage-deflate only for payloads over 2 KB; smaller frames cost more CPU than bandwidth saved. If gateway CPU climbs past 70%, disable compression via the Harrowfield config flag before scaling out. Benchmarks and the flag-change procedure are documented on the internal page.

wiki page, kahog-bajop: https://gitlab.xolmarlabs.example/build/pipeline/repo/projects/pipeline/merge_requests/job/4619e09e18550414d853714c

The Glyphon upload service detects text-file encodings before indexing. Production and staging have drifted: staging falls back to a permissive charset sniffer while production rejects ambiguous files outright, so bugs reproduced in staging don't appear in prod and vice versa. Reviewer: please confirm the PR pins detection behavior in code rather than environment overrides, and that the fallback chain is identical across tiers. For reference, production currently runs with the following configuration values.

service settings:
[istax]
port = 9090
team = sormir
host = istax.ferradyn.corp
region = central-2
access_code = ac_447e33
timeout_ms = 250